Swanton Reservoir is a 25-acre upground reservoir that was built in 1937 as a Public Drinking Water Supply (PDWS) source water for the village of Swanton, and also serves as a source of recreation. Located in western Lucas County, Swanton Reservoir is open to public fishing and boating and a small launch ramp is provided.
The Fulton-Lucas county line lies west of Swanton Reservoir.
